Though they do not have a tombstone, Mr. Morton Dalmer West, of Sampson County, NC, spent probably 30 to 40 years researching the West family in NC and GA, and he said Handy and Martha were buried in the Peters Family Cemetery. This cemetery is located off Midway Elementary School Road (SR-1476), near Spivey's Corner, Sampson Co., N.C.

The children of Handy West and Martha Dudley were: Ichabod (married Annie Catherine Blackman), Nancy (m. Simon Peter Jackson), John Handy (m. Nancy Herring), Coleen (m. William Edwin Bass), Lloyd (m. Phoebe Jane Hudson), Martha Jane (1st married Arthur Bennett Jackson and 2nd to Robinson Ward), Noel West (m. Mary E. West), William Allen (m. Annie Hinson), Rebecca A. (m. William Giles), Spicey (m. Young Allen West), Matilda Ann (single), Ritta Ann (single), and Jennette (m. Olin Jackson).
